3. Tabnine

Tabnine is an AI powered coding assistant which provides precise code completions for popular IDEs. Available in Visual Studio Code and JetBrains IDEs, Tabnine can support languages such as Python, JavaScript, C#, TypeScript and more to provide longer code completions.

4. Codewhisperer

Codewhisperer is a machine-learning (ML)-powered coding companion that helps improve the productivity of developers by providing code-related suggestions. The application makes use of contextual cues such as the location of the cursor and code before it to push its recommendations in accordance with the context.

CodeWhisperer created by Amazon Web Services, is compatible with every programming language , or IDE supported by AWS which includes VS Code, IntelliJ IDEA, PyCharm and WebStorm. Furthermore, CodeWhisperer features a security scanner and reference tracking feature which can scan your code for any weaknesses.

CodeWhisperer, like the GitHub’s Copilot, is an AI-assisted software development tool that reads comments from developers and then suggests codes they may want to use to develop their project. It is trained on a large library of open source code as well as internal data for training from Amazon.

Jeff Barr, AWS Vice Chief Evangelist and President who spoke to the press, said CodeWhisperer is an extension of the IDE to help developers write code faster and more accurately. It makes use of numerous context clues, such as the location of the cursor, code preceding it and other files within a project to help push its suggestions forward.

5. Google Assistant

Google Assistant is a voice-activated virtual assistant that is designed to help with daily tasks on your phone. Compatible with Android-powered smartphones 5.0+ and smart speakers that are compatible with it, such as Google Home, this virtual assistant makes it easier to complete your tasks on the go.

SearchEngine can be used in conjunction with verbal commands and control of many devices that can have it as a feature, for example, smart light bulbs, thermostats and TVs. In addition, Speech Recognition is supported with support for various languages.

Google Assistant not only answers your questions, but can also show pictures, emails, or any other data based on what you’ve requested it to accomplish. For example, you could request photos of a visit or a conference or send emails from Gmail regarding a particular topic or individual.

You can ask Assistant to provide you with an overview of the events that occurred during the day or to check the weather forecast. It is also able to read news stories from a range of sources.
